Handyperson Job Description

Position Overview

Form part of a team to provide a high level of maintenance support to assist Mitie in meeting its contractual obligations. This role is working on a shift pattern (7am-3pm followed by a week of 2pm-10pm). The successful candidate will need to pass a DBS prior to starting the role. You will be entitled to a shift allowance. The role will cover predominantly the Royal Victoria Hospital but cover at Freeman hospital may be required. Both hospitals are located in Newcastle.
